Russia announced the destruction of 71 Ukrainian drones: details of a large-scale attack.
Russia claims to have eliminated 71 Ukrainian drones
According to inkorr.com: According to Russian sources, their air defense systems destroyed 71 Ukrainian drones overnight. This information was published by the “Glavkom” news outlet, citing information from the Ministry of Defense of Russia.
According to these reports, the destroyed drones were recorded in the following regions:
- 29 UAVs – over Bryansk region,
- seven – over Kursk region,
- five drones – over Lipetsk region,
- five – over Smolensk region,
- four – over Oryol region,
- four – over Tver region,
- four – over Samara region,
- three – over Crimea,
- one – over Kaluga region,
- one – over Rostov region,
- one – over Tula region,
- seven UAVs were shot down over the Black Sea.
Recall that on November 10, drones attacked the Russian city of Tuapse, located on the Black Sea coast. The explosion occurred near pier No. 167, where ships of the Russian Black Sea Fleet are based.
In addition, drones attacked the Rostov region, where losses were recorded in the village of Likhovsky.
